Not Sure Where to Apply?

Practicum: Coding bootcamps

Online
Best Bootcamp

 Ranked 2021 Best Bootcamp

About Practicum: Coding bootcamps

Location: Online

Practicum offers Software Engineer, Data Analyst, Data Scientist, and Quality Assurance Engineer programs. We help people with versatile backgrounds learn a new profession online and kickstart a sustainable career in tech. Practicum stands on the quality... Read More

Practicum offers Software Engineer, Data Analyst, and Data Scientist program. Program costs range between $4,200 and $12,500. Each bootcamp includes full access to an interactive online platform, real-life projects, tutor support from experienced developers, code reviews, online webinars, and live coding sessions. Whether you need help with a task or just a bit of encouragement, there'll always be someone ready to help you.

More than 5,000 students have already chosen Practicum. Our students graduate with professional certificates and portfolios with 6 to 15 projects to show to potential employers. With an average employment rate of 87%, our Career Acceleration program provides graduates with the competitive edge they need to succeed. From resume-building to job offer negotiation, we’ll be with you every step of the way.

Courses

Software Engineer

Cost: $10,000
Duration: 46 weeks
Locations: Online
Course Description:

Over this 10-month course, you'll acquire the skills you need to become an excellent software engineer. You'll work on six real, industry-level projects: a webpage made with HTML & CSS; an adaptive website; an interactive social network; a website built with React, a back-end server using Node.js; and a full-fledged independent web application. From the very beginning, we teach our students not only how to code properly, but also how to work with all the professional tools used in the industry — learn as you work, work as you learn. Using this knowledge, you'll fill your GitHub account with polished projects that meet industry standards and catch the attention of employers.

In addition to educational projects, you will work on case studies for real companies, add professional-level projects to your portfolio, and get a chance to receive recommendations for LinkedIn.

Practicum bootcamp stands on the quality of the programs; if you don't secure a position within six months of graduating, we'll refund your money — guaranteed.

You will get:
- A comprehensive curriculum covering both hard and soft skills

Theory and practice will take place on our interactive platform. You'll learn how to implement page layouts, code in JavaScript, build user interfaces with React, develop website infrastructure, and debug code. You'll also learn how to communicate with coworkers and clients effectively.

Each course is capped by an independent project, and at the end of the program, you'll complete a project incorporating everything you've studied.

Project submission deadlines will come every two to three weeks. To keep up, you should be prepared to devote about 20 hours per week to your studies.

- Tutor support and code reviews

Practicum’s tutors work in leading tech companies, so they understand the industry and its best practices like the back of their hands. They make regular group video calls with students. And you can always ask for one-on-one meetings if you need help on a project or are seeking career advice.

A professional software engineer will check each line of your code to make sure it works the way it's supposed to and conforms to industry best practices.

- Career Prep course and Career Acceleration program

Students will have the opportunity to enroll in our free Career Prep course and Career Acceleration program. Participants will learn how to write a standout resume and a cover letter, create LinkedIn and GitHub profiles, make a professional portfolio, and other employment pro tips. There are one-to-one sessions with a career coach to develop a job search strategy, and 4+ free hours of mock interviews to gain the confidence to nail a real one. We stay in touch during the first two months of employment, to make sure you are confident in your new position.

- Community

More than 5,000 students have already chosen Practicum. With your community of peers always accessible via Slack, expert technical assistance, and ongoing emotional support, you'll never feel alone. We stay in touch during the first two months of employment, to make sure you are confident in your new position.

Tuition:
Upfront cost: $10,000
Monthly cost: $1,300

Subjects:
JavaScript, Web Development

Data Analyst

Cost: $8,000
Duration: 30 weeks
Locations: Online
Course Description:

Over this six-month course, you will master the skills required to become a data analyst and build a portfolio of 12 projects. The projects are based on real data from various industries (e-commerce, taxi services, advertising, and more) and are designed to highlight a range of skills relevant to business analytics, hypothesis testing, and presenting results.

Project topics include:

- User preferences for a music-streaming service. Find out how the popularity of different musical genres varies depending on the time of day and the day of the week.
- Customer churn for a carsharing service. Identify probable causes of customer churn and test your hypotheses.
- Operational efficiency of an online store. Compare monthly online sales in two cities and produce a report with operational metrics.

In addition to educational projects, you will work on case studies for real companies, add professional-level projects to your portfolio, and get a chance to receive recommendations for LinkedIn.

Practicum bootcamp stands on the quality of the programs; if you don't secure a position within six months of graduating, we'll refund your money — guaranteed.

You will get:
- A comprehensive curriculum covering both hard and soft skills.

Theory and practice will take place on our interactive platform. You'll learn to work with data using Python, work with databases using SQL, formulate and test hypotheses, identify patterns, and draw conclusions. You will also learn how to communicate with colleagues and stakeholders effectively.

Each course is capped by an independent project, and at the end of the program, you'll complete a project incorporating everything you've studied.

Project submission deadlines will come every two to three weeks. To keep up, you should be prepared to devote about 20 hours per week to your studies.

- Tutor support and code reviews

Practicum’s tutors work in leading tech companies, so they understand the industry and its best practices like the back of their hands. They make regular group video calls with students. And you can always ask for one-on-one meetings if you need help on a project or are seeking career advice.

A professional data analyst will check each line of your code to make sure it works the way it's supposed to and conforms to industry best practices.

- Career Prep course and Career Acceleration program

Students will have the opportunity to enroll in our free Career Prep course and Career Acceleration program. Participants will learn how to write a standout resume and a cover letter, create LinkedIn and GitHub profiles, make a professional portfolio, and other employment pro tips. There are one-to-one sessions with a career coach to develop a job search strategy, and 4+ free hours of mock interviews to gain the confidence to nail a real one. We stay in touch during the first two months of employment, to make sure you are confident in your new position.

- Community

More than 5,000 students have already chosen Practicum. With your community of peers always accessible via Slack, expert technical assistance, and ongoing emotional support, you'll never feel alone.

Tuition:
Upfront cost: $8,000 upfront
Monthly cost: $1,500

Subjects:
Data Analytics

Data Scientist

Cost: $12,500
Duration: 38 weeks
Locations: Online
Course Description:

Over this nine-month course, you will master the skills required to become a data scientist and build a portfolio of 15+ projects based on real data from a range of industries: e-commerce, taxi services, mining, and more.

Project topics include:

- Predicting traffic levels. Train an algorithm that predicts the severity of daily traffic jams.
- Select an ad to display on a community page. If the community has multiple sponsors, you'll want each user to see the ad they're most likely to click on. Your algorithm will predict how likely each click is.
- Predict available time slots for a courier. Train an algorithm for a courier service that predicts which time slots will be used on a particular day.

In addition to educational projects, you will work on case studies for real companies, add professional-level projects to your portfolio, and get a chance to receive recommendations for LinkedIn.

Practicum bootcamp stands on the quality of the programs; if you don't secure a position within six months of graduating, we'll refund your money — guaranteed.

You will get:

- A comprehensive curriculum covering both hard and soft skills.

Theory and practice will take place on our interactive platform. You'll learn to work with data using Python, work with databases using SQL, formulate and test hypotheses, identify patterns, and draw conclusions. You will also learn how to communicate with colleagues and stakeholders effectively.

Each course is capped by an independent project, and at the end of the program, you'll complete a project incorporating everything you've studied. Project submission deadlines will come every two to three weeks. To keep up, you should be prepared to devote about 20 hours per week to your studies.

- Tutor support and code reviews

Practicum’s tutors work in leading tech companies, so they understand the industry and its best practices like the back of their hands. They make regular group video calls with students. And you can always ask for one-on-one meetings if you need help on a project or are seeking career advice.

A professional data scientist will check each line of your code to make sure it works the way it's supposed to and conforms to industry best practices.

- Career Prep course and Career Acceleration program

Students will have the opportunity to enroll in our free Career Prep course and Career Acceleration program. Participants will learn how to write a standout resume and a cover letter, create LinkedIn and GitHub profiles, make a professional portfolio, and other employment pro tips. There are one-to-one sessions with a career coach to develop a job-search strategy, and 4+ free hours of mock interviews to gain the confidence to nail a real one. We stay in touch during the first two months of employment, to make sure you are confident in your new position.

- Community

More than 5,000 students have already chosen Practicum. With your community of peers always accessible via Slack, expert technical assistance, and ongoing emotional support, you'll never feel alone.

Tuition:
Upfront cost: $12,500
Monthly cost: $1,800

Subjects:
Data Science

Quality Assurance Engineer

Cost: $4,200
Duration: 20 weeks
Locations: Online
Course Description:

Over this 5-month course, you'll acquire the skills you need to become an excellent QA Engineer. As a QA Engineer student, you'll have the opportunity to work on five real, industry-level projects including a web site, mobile application, database, and API - all specially written for the program to mimic popular apps. These projects will allow you to gain valuable experience working with bugs, preparing you for success in the industry. You will also have the chance to try to crash the applications, write bug reports, and automate testing to ensure that all products meet quality standards.

Project topics include:
- Web Application Testing: Attempt to crash the Urban Routes application, find interface bugs, and write bug reports in Jira.
- API Testing: Work with the Urban Grocers API to ensure proper connection between backend and frontend.
- Databases Testing: Test the API with Postman, understand REST architecture, JSON, and HTTP request and response structure to ensure correct functioning with the database.
- Mobile Testing: Use the Android Studio emulator to try and crash the Urban Grocers application.
- Testing Automation: Automate test writing with Routes and Selenium to ensure continuous improvement in GitHub.

In addition to educational projects, you will work on case studies for real companies, add professional-level projects to your portfolio, and get a chance to receive recommendations for LinkedIn

Practicum bootcamp stands on the quality of the programs; if you don't secure a position within six months of graduating, we'll refund your money — guaranteed.

You will get:
- A comprehensive curriculum covering both hard and soft skills

Theory and practice will take place on our interactive platform. You’ll learn how to test a variety of products, such as web applications, web APIs, and mobile applications. The program will equip you with a variety of technical skills, with introductions to databases, file systems, the console, web protocols, JavaScript, and much more. You'll also learn how to communicate with coworkers and clients effectively.
Each course is capped by an independent project, and at the end of the program, you'll complete a project incorporating everything you've studied.
Project submission deadlines will come every two to three weeks. To keep up, you should be prepared to devote about 20 hours per week to your studies.

- Tutor support and code reviews

Practicum’s tutors work in leading tech companies, so they understand the industry and its best practices like the back of their hands. They make regular group video calls with students. And you can always ask for one-on-one meetings if you need help on a project or are seeking career advice.
A professional QA engineer will check each line of your code to make sure it works the way it's supposed to and conforms to industry best practices.

- Career Prep course and Career Acceleration program

Students will have the opportunity to enroll in our free Career Prep course and Career Acceleration program. Participants will learn how to write a standout resume and a cover letter, create LinkedIn and GitHub profiles, make a professional portfolio, and other employment pro tips. There are one-to-one sessions with a career coach to develop a job search strategy, and 4+ free hours of mock interviews to gain the confidence to nail a real one. We stay in touch during the first two months of employment, to make sure you are confident in your new position.

- Community

More than 5,000 students have already chosen Practicum. With your community of peers always accessible via Slack, expert technical assistance, and ongoing emotional support, you'll never feel alone. We stay in touch during the first two months of employment, to make sure you are confident in your new position.

Tuition:
Upfront cost: $4,200
Monthly cost: $1,100

Software Engineering (Front-End)

Cost: $10,000
Duration: 46 weeks
Locations: Online
Course Description:

Over this 10-month course, you'll acquire the skills you need to become an excellent software engineer. You'll work on six real, industry-level projects: a webpage made with HTML & CSS; an adaptive website; an interactive social network; a website built with React, a back-end server using Node.js; and a full-fledged independent web application. From the very beginning, we teach our students not only how to code properly, but also how to work with all the professional tools used in the industry — learn as you work, work as you learn. Using this knowledge, you'll fill your GitHub account with polished projects that meet industry standards and catch the attention of employers.

In addition to educational projects, you will work on case studies for real companies, add professional-level projects to your portfolio, and get a chance to receive recommendations for LinkedIn.

Practicum bootcamp stands on the quality of the programs; if you don't secure a position within six months of graduating, we'll refund your money — guaranteed.

You will get:
- A comprehensive curriculum covering both hard and soft skills

Theory and practice will take place on our interactive platform. You'll learn how to implement page layouts, code in JavaScript, build user interfaces with React, develop website infrastructure, and debug code. You'll also learn how to communicate with coworkers and clients effectively.

Each course is capped by an independent project, and at the end of the program, you'll complete a project incorporating everything you've studied.

Project submission deadlines will come every two to three weeks. To keep up, you should be prepared to devote about 20 hours per week to your studies.

- Tutor support and code reviews

Practicum’s tutors work in leading tech companies, so they understand the industry and its best practices like the back of their hands. They make regular group video calls with students. And you can always ask for one-on-one meetings if you need help on a project or are seeking career advice.

A professional software engineer will check each line of your code to make sure it works the way it's supposed to and conforms to industry best practices.

- Career Prep course and Career Acceleration program

Students will have the opportunity to enroll in our free Career Prep course and Career Acceleration program. Participants will learn how to write a standout resume and a cover letter, create LinkedIn and GitHub profiles, make a professional portfolio, and other employment pro tips. There are one-to-one sessions with a career coach to develop a job search strategy, and 4+ free hours of mock interviews to gain the confidence to nail a real one. We stay in touch during the first two months of employment, to make sure you are confident in your new position.

- Community

More than 5,000 students have already chosen Practicum. With your community of peers always accessible via Slack, expert technical assistance, and ongoing emotional support, you'll never feel alone. We stay in touch during the first two months of employment, to make sure you are confident in your new position.

Tuition:
Upfront cost: $10,000
Monthly cost: $1,300

Subjects:
CSS, HTML, JavaScript, Front-End Web Development

Practicum: Coding bootcamps Reviews

Average Ratings (All Programs)

Practicum: Coding bootcamps logo

4.89/5 (169 reviews)

Leonid
Web-developer | Graduated: 2022

12/23/2022

Course
Software Engineering (Front-End)

Overall

Curriculum

Job Support

"A lot of information, but it's cool!"

Let me start by saying WOW! This is a really good course. It exceeded all my expectations, although I am still studying and I still have 4 months of study. I had study experience: I graduated from college with a degree in programming (but this was not... Read More

Chris Lantigua
Graduated: 2022

12/20/2022

Course
Software Engineer

Overall

Curriculum

Job Support

"Way better than college education"

I joined practicum because I did not agree on how college does things. I believe college is obsolete, outdated, and inefficient. I started going to college in 2016 and graduated in 2020 with a associates degree in computer science. At this time, this... Read More

Oiziah Joyce
Package Handler | Graduated: 2022

11/29/2022

Course
Software Engineer

Overall

Curriculum

Job Support

"Fun and challenging"

Pros: It’s a fun learning experience it’s difficult to not pay attention to the material s presented. It doesn’t require a-lot of time per week to learn I only take 20 hours per week to learn the material. Cons: It may take time for some people to understand... Read More

colburn sanders
software engineer | Graduated: 2022

11/28/2022

Course
Software Engineer

Overall

Curriculum

Job Support

"An Immersive Experience"

I will have to say that I thoroughly enjoy this platform. Practicum offers something unique that I realized other boot-camps do not offer and that is the time invested in their platform that brings in depth content, theory, and challenges along the way.... Read More

Ben Linn
Office Manager/ Software Engineer | Graduated: 2022

11/28/2022

Course
Software Engineer

Overall

Curriculum

Job Support

"Practicum 100% Suggest!"

My name is Ben Linn and I joined Practicum Software Engineer program in August of 2022. I wanted to learn coding and gain knowledge in the areas I love which is all things computers and tech, gizmos, and gadgets. What better way to do so then go to the... Read More

Jared Girvan
Aspiring Software Engineer | Graduated: 2022

11/27/2022

Course
Software Engineer

Overall

Curriculum

Job Support

"Worth Every Penny Look No Further!"

To start I was skeptical after attending two other programs and not receiving much, if any , assistance when approaching problems. Practicum showed me what was possible down the rabbit hole of software Engineering. I was immediately greeted by a welcoming... Read More

Alex Nielson
Logistics Manager | Graduated: 2022

11/25/2022

Overall

Curriculum

Job Support

"The best!!"

Let me start off by saying that I love this program. When I was looking into different program options for software engineering, I needed something flexible to fit my 60 hour work schedule. Most boot camps have strict classes that must be attended at... Read More

Kane Cramer
student | Graduated: 2022

11/23/2022

Course
Software Engineer

Overall

Curriculum

Job Support

"Amazing experience all around"

I have always been interested in software design, be that in the form of web design or app/game development. I've always had a particular interest in videogames and the processes that make them come to life. Practicum happened to come to me at just the... Read More

Josh Vazquez
Graduated: 2022

11/22/2022

Course
Data Scientist

Overall

Curriculum

Job Support

"Learning DS and Python made easy."

The flexibility that Practicum affords is incredible. I live in Botswana so my time zone was hard to match with many other Bootcamps that did require you to attend live sessions at times convenient only for USA time zones. The tutors and especially the... Read More

Kevin L K
Business Analyst | Graduated: 2022

11/21/2022

Course
Data Analyst

Overall

Curriculum

Job Support

"Practicun is a challenging experience, but great way to build skills!"

Why you decided to start learning Data Analytics or Data Science; I got into Data Analytics because of the technical abilities that were needed to successfully learn about data. I have a BSBA in Finance and enjoyed the analytical/technical factors about... Read More

Person thinking

Need help making a decision?

We'll match you to the perfect bootcamp for your location, budget, and future career.